Transaction 598b7eecd43fa208dc4578433bc8a25920659730ae1af5b59f8d3ae0cf65343a
1 Input
1 Output
-
598b7eecd43fa208dc4578433bc8a25920659730ae1af5b59f8d3ae0cf65343a:0
- value
- 104761
- script pubkey
- OP_0 OP_PUSHBYTES_20 710a4993e9488bab5d58f8c4b4107a62ff8010bc
- address
- bc1qwy9ynylffz96kh2clrztgyr6vtlcqy9uxpdpj0